Hono - Ultrafast Web Framework
Overview
Hono is a small, simple, and ultrafast web framework built on Web Standards. It runs on Cloudflare Workers, Deno, Bun, Node.js, and more with the same codebase. The name means "flame" in Japanese.
Key Features :
Built on Web Standards (Request/Response/fetch)
Multi-runtime: Cloudflare Workers, Deno, Bun, Node.js, Vercel, AWS Lambda
Ultrafast routing with RegExpRouter
First-class TypeScript support
Lightweight (~14KB minified)
Rich middleware ecosystem
Installation :
npm create hono@latest my-app
npm install hono
npm install @hono/node-server
When to Use This Skill
Use Hono when:
Building APIs for edge/serverless environments (Cloudflare Workers, Vercel Edge)
Need multi-runtime portability (same code on Bun, Deno, Node.js)
Want TypeScript-first development with excellent type inference
Building lightweight, high-performance APIs
Need built-in middleware for common patterns (CORS, auth, compression)
Hono vs Other Frameworks :
Hono : Multi-runtime, Web Standards, ultrafast, edge-optimized
Express : Node.js only, larger ecosystem, slower
Fastify : Node.js only, schema-based, good performance
Elysia : Bun only, excellent performance, different API style
Core Concepts
Creating an Application
import { Hono } from 'hono'
const app = new Hono ()
app.get ('/' , (c ) => c.text ('Hello Hono!' ))
export app
default
With TypeScript Generics (for bindings/variables):
type Bindings = {
DATABASE_URL : string
API_KEY : string
}
type Variables = {
user : { id : string ; name : string }
}
const app = new Hono <{ Bindings : Bindings ; Variables : Variables }>()
The Context Object (c) The context c provides access to request data and response methods:
app.get ('/users/:id' , async (c) => {
const id = c.req .param ('id' )
const query = c.req .query ('sort' )
const queries = c.req .queries ('tags' )
const header = c.req .header ('Authorization' )
const body = await c.req .json ()
const form = await c.req .formData ()
const db = c.env .DATABASE_URL
const user = c.get ('user' )
return c.text ('Plain text' )
return c.json ({ id, name : 'User' })
return c.html ('<h1>Hello</h1>' )
return c.redirect ('/login' )
return c.notFound ()
})
Response Methods
c.text ('Hello' , 200 )
c.json ({ message : 'Success' }, 201 )
c.json ({ error : 'Not found' }, 404 )
c.html ('<h1>Hello</h1>' )
c.redirect ('/login' )
c.redirect ('/login' , 301 )
c.header ('X-Custom' , 'value' )
c.header ('Cache-Control' , 'max-age=3600' )
c.streamText (async (stream) => {
await stream.write ('Hello ' )
await stream.write ('World!' )
})
return new Response ('Raw' , { status : 200 })
Routing Patterns
Basic Routing const app = new Hono ()
app.get ('/users' , getUsers)
app.post ('/users' , createUser)
app.put ('/users/:id' , updateUser)
app.delete ('/users/:id' , deleteUser)
app.patch ('/users/:id' , patchUser)
app.all ('/webhook' , handleWebhook)
app.on ('PURGE' , '/cache' , purgeCache)
app.on (['GET' , 'POST' ], '/form' , handleForm)
Path Parameters
app.get ('/users/:id' , (c ) => {
const id = c.req .param ('id' )
return c.json ({ id })
})
app.get ('/posts/:postId/comments/:commentId' , (c ) => {
const { postId, commentId } = c.req .param ()
return c.json ({ postId, commentId })
})
app.get ('/api/animal/:type?' , (c ) => {
const type = c.req .param ('type' ) || 'all'
return c.json ({ type })
})
app.get ('/posts/:id{[0-9]+}' , (c ) => {
const id = c.req .param ('id' )
return c.json ({ id })
})
app.get ('/files/*' , (c ) => {
const path = c.req .param ('*' )
return c.text (`File: ${path} ` )
})
Route Grouping
const api = new Hono ()
api.get ('/users' , getUsers)
api.get ('/posts' , getPosts)
const app = new Hono ()
app.route ('/api/v1' , api)
const v2 = new Hono ().basePath ('/api/v2' )
v2.get ('/users' , getUsers)
app
.get ('/a' , handlerA)
.post ('/b' , handlerB)
.delete ('/c' , handlerC)
Route Organization (Multi-File)
import { Hono } from 'hono'
const users = new Hono ()
users.get ('/' , async (c) => {
return c.json ({ users : [] })
})
users.post ('/' , async (c) => {
const body = await c.req .json ()
return c.json ({ created : body }, 201 )
})
users.get ('/:id' , async (c) => {
const id = c.req .param ('id' )
return c.json ({ id })
})
export default users
import { Hono } from 'hono'
import users from './routes/users'
import posts from './routes/posts'
const app = new Hono ()
app.route ('/users' , users)
app.route ('/posts' , posts)
export default app
Handler Patterns
Inline Handlers
app.get ('/hello' , (c ) => c.text ('Hello!' ))
app.get ('/users' , async (c) => {
const users = await fetchUsers ()
return c.json ({ users })
})
app.get ('/admin' , authenticate, authorize, (c ) => {
return c.json ({ admin : true })
})
Using Factory for Type-Safe Handlers import { createFactory } from 'hono/factory'
const factory = createFactory<{ Bindings : Bindings }>()
const getUser = factory.createHandlers (async (c) => {
const id = c.req .param ('id' )
const db = c.env .DATABASE_URL
return c.json ({ id })
})
app.get ('/users/:id' , ...getUser)
Error Handling
Built-in Error Handling import { HTTPException } from 'hono/http-exception'
app.get ('/users/:id' , async (c) => {
const user = await findUser (c.req .param ('id' ))
if (!user) {
throw new HTTPException (404 , { message : 'User not found' })
}
return c.json (user)
})
app.onError ((err, c ) => {
console .error (`${err} ` )
if (err instanceof HTTPException ) {
return err.getResponse ()
}
return c.json ({ error : 'Internal Server Error' }, 500 )
})
app.notFound ((c ) => {
return c.json ({ error : 'Route not found' }, 404 )
})
Custom Error Classes class ValidationError extends HTTPException {
constructor (errors : string [] ) {
super (400 , {
message : 'Validation failed' ,
cause : errors
})
}
}
class AuthenticationError extends HTTPException {
constructor ( ) {
super (401 , { message : 'Authentication required' })
}
}
Runtime-Specific Exports
Cloudflare Workers
import { Hono } from 'hono'
const app = new Hono ()
app.get ('/' , (c ) => c.text ('Hello Cloudflare!' ))
export default app
Node.js
import { serve } from '@hono/node-server'
import { Hono } from 'hono'
const app = new Hono ()
app.get ('/' , (c ) => c.text ('Hello Node!' ))
serve ({
fetch : app.fetch ,
port : 3000
})
Bun
import { Hono } from 'hono'
const app = new Hono ()
app.get ('/' , (c ) => c.text ('Hello Bun!' ))
export default {
port : 3000 ,
fetch : app.fetch
}
Deno
import { Hono } from 'npm:hono'
const app = new Hono ()
app.get ('/' , (c ) => c.text ('Hello Deno!' ))
Deno .serve (app.fetch )

Quick Reference
Common Context Methods Method Description Example c.req.param(name)Get path parameter c.req.param('id')c.req.query(name)Get query parameter c.req.query('page')c.req.header(name)Get request header c.req.header('Authorization')c.req.json()Parse JSON body await c.req.json()c.req.formData()Parse form data await c.req.formData()c.text(str, status)Text response c.text('OK', 200)c.json(obj, status)JSON response c.json({}, 201)c.html(str)HTML response c.html('<h1>Hi</h1>')c.redirect(url)Redirect c.redirect('/login')c.header(k, v)Set response header c.header('X-Custom', 'val')c.set(key, val)Set context variable c.set('user', user)c.get(key)Get context variable c.get('user')c.envEnvironment bindings c.env.API_KEY
HTTP Methods app.get (path, ...handlers)
app.post (path, ...handlers)
app.put (path, ...handlers)
app.delete (path, ...handlers)
app.patch (path, ...handlers)
app.options (path, ...handlers)
app.head (path, ...handlers)
app.all (path, ...handlers)
app.on (method, path, ...handlers)
